WebDec 1, 2024 · Iron-carbon micro-electrolysis developed in Europe in the 1960s is a low-cost, efficient, and environmentally-friendly method, and a promising wastewater treatment technology [ 15 ]. Its principle is to use the metal corrosion method to form a galvanic cell to treat wastewater.
